#096454 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#096454 is composed of 3.5% red, 39.2%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91% cyan, 0% magenta, 16% yellow and 60.8% black. It has a hue angle of 169.5 degrees, a saturation of 83.5% and a lightness of 21.4%. #096454 color hex could be obtained by blending #12c8a8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

● #096454 color description : Very dark cyan.
#096454 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#096454 has RGB values of R:9, G:100,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0, Y:0.16, K:0.61. Its decimal value is 615508.

Shades and Tints of #096454
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010a08 is the darkest color, while #f7fef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#096454
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#333a39 is the less saturated color, while #016c59 is the most saturated one.
